We are looking for a dynamic, pro-active and organised Operations Manager, who would relish the opportunity to ensure the teaching, learning and living facilities contribute to the brilliant educational experience for our pupils. Liaising with stakeholders, devising and implementing plans for new decor, fixtures and fittings this is an exciting role which requires a pragmatic approach and excellent communication skills.

The Operations Manager is a key member of the estates team, working closely with the maintenance team and liaising with external contractors to undertake routine maintenance together with larger projects such as bathroom and kitchen re-fits within a specific budget.

The role is broad and varied. It includes responsibility for the domestic supervisor, cleaning and laundry teams ensuring great teamwork and high standards of cleaning and housekeeping across the site. In addition, the Operations Manager co-ordinates lettings of our facilities, inventories and inspections of staff accommodation and management of external residential bookings such as Easter and Summer Camps.
